This seems like a duplicate of a problem I opened a while back (2021) as #12433, and with an MWE attached.

I also had problems pinning it down to an MWE, so I am contributing here to help avoid an elongated discussion.

The problem is that reverse search works fine within a paragraph but it is limited to that one paragraph - it therefore appears to work at first until it reaches the start of a paragraph boundary, whereupon it "stucks" as Patrick so beautifully puts it😊.

Kornel thought at the time that it was unlikely to be fixed in 2.4, but perhaps may be able to update us now on 2.5 prospects?
